dfa.c fix for gawk compilation on cygwin


From: Aharon Robbins
Subject: dfa.c fix for gawk compilation on cygwin
Date: Mon, 29 Mar 2010 05:45:33 +0300

Hi. This was needed (along with another, irrelevent-to-grep change) to allow
gawk to compile on latest cygwin.

Beats me how it even compiled ok under Linux. :-)

Thanks,

Arnold
-----------------------------------------------
Mon Mar 29 05:41:35 2010  Corinna Vinschen  <address@hidden>

        * dfa.c: Include hard-locale.h after xalloc.h because it needs
        xmalloc.
